Frequently asked questionsabout travel between Londonderry and Lancaster

There are several options for getting from Londonderry to Lancaster by train, ferry, bus, car and plane. The cheapest option is to take the bus and then take a ferry which costs around £46 ($54) and will take around 10h 25m. If you need to get there more quickly, you can fly and then take the train and arrive in approximately 2h 45m, though it is a bit more costly at approximately £140 ($165).

The distance between Londonderry and Lancaster is around 389km (242 miles). In a direct line (as the crow flies), the distance is 310km (193 miles)

It takes around 8h 55m to get from Londonderry and Lancaster by train, ferry and bus.

The quickest way to get from Londonderry to Lancaster is to fly and then take the train which takes around 2h 45m and will set you back approx £140 ($165).

The cheapest way to travel between Londonderry and Lancaster is to take the bus and then take a ferry which will typically cost around £46 ($54) for a standard one-way ticket.
